Workforce Vibe Podcast Talks to High Schoolers About Their Future

The City’s Department of Workforce Development, housed at the Missouri Job Center, has released its latest podcast episode featuring two local high school students and a staff member from the Boys and Girls Club. This third in a four-part series is focused on the generations and how each views their place in today’s workforce or future workforce.

Workforce Vibe host Sally Payne sat down with two high school students from Parkview and Glendale to find out their future plans. “I really enjoyed talking with these two young men about how they see themselves now and where they plan to be in five years,” said Sally Payne, Director of Workforce Development for the City of Springfield. “One of the things I found most fascinating is their views on social media and the need to unplug from those platforms, and the personal connections they have found at the Boys and Girls Club,” she added.

Workforce Vibe can be accessed on most major podcast platforms including Apple iTunes and Spotify. You may also listen to all Workforce Vibe episodes on https://cityview.springfieldmo.gov under the podcasts section.
